Abhisit Announces Land Plan
Thailand’s community land ownership system is expected to be approved by the cabinet within two weeks, Prime Minister Abhisit Vejjajiva has stated.
During his weekly broadcast address yesterday, the Prime Minister announced that agencies had finished drafting the community land ownership regulations and they would be presented for cabinet authorization in mid-September.
The Democrats’ flagship land policy calls for communities to now have the right to own state land now being unused. The plan would benefit more than 1.5 million farmer families, according to Mr Abhisit. “I am confident that the scheme will help needy farmers to occupy land plots to grow crops,” he stated. “They will be allowed to use the land under regulations set by the community.”
Mr Abhisit plans to visit a pilot project in Pathum Thani this week, where unused farm land owned by state agencies would be distributed to landless farmers.
